September 23, 1986
See Original Daily Bulletin From This Date

El Al, Israel’s national airline, may be sold to private investors, Israel Radio reported Monday. According to the report, the sale is under consideration by the Ministers of Finance, Transport and Economic Affairs, who are discussing it with Los Angeles businessman William Beltsberg. The government-owned air carrier has an accumulated debt estimated at $340 million.
